Understanding Muscle Pain in Physiotherapy

Muscle pain during physiotherapy can stem from:

Post-exercise soreness (DOMS)

Muscle overuse or tightness

Trigger points or knots

Soft tissue inflammation

Strains or microtears during rehab

Pain isn’t always a sign of harm—it can reflect the body’s healing process. But if pain becomes intense or persistent, it can interfere with therapy goals. This is where homeopathy can gently intervene, reducing discomfort without numbing the body or interfering with natural healing.
